Đa năng Raspberry Pi Chiptune Player

Cụ thể của Công cụ AY-3-8910 là một con chip được liên kết với nhạc trò chơi video và phổ biến với các trò chơi arcade và máy pinball. Các giai điệu chip được tạo ra bởi IC này nổi tiếng và gợi nhớ đến một kỷ nguyên tuyệt vời cho thiết bị điện tử. [Deater] đã thực hiện một công việc đáng chú ý trong việc tạo ra sự hài hòa giữa cũ và mới với dự án Raspberry Pi AY-3-8910 của mình.

[Deater] đã chỉ cho chúng tôi một phiên bản trước đó của dự án trên một chiếc bánh mì tuy nhiên sau khi đã thực hiện một số PCB và một bao vây, kết quả thậm chí còn ấn tượng hơn nhiều. Hệ thống này bao gồm không phải là một mà là hai AY-3-8910 cho âm thanh nổi cung cấp một đột phá MAX98306 để khuếch đại. Raspberry PI 2 gửi dữ liệu trị giá sáu kênh thông qua các thanh ghi ca 74HC595 được điều khiển bởi SPI. Có một số dư của màn hình hiển thị từ một ma trận thành biểu đồ thanh và thậm chí hiển thị 14 phân đoạn. Toàn bộ PCB được công nhận là một chiếc mũ lịch sự một EEPROM nằm dọc theo bảng đột phá DS1307 RTC. Bao vây dễ dàng nhưng rất hiệu quả trong việc hiển thị các nội bộ cũng như nghệ thuật PCB.

Phần mềm [DEATER] cung cấp, mở rộng chức năng của dự án ngoài trình phát Chiptunes. Có một chương trình sử dụng các thiết bị làm đồng hồ báo thức, đồng hồ cpu, cơ quan điện tử và thậm chí là phiên bản có thể chơi của Tetris như được thấy trong video demo bên dưới. Bài đăng trên blog rất nhiều thông tin và thể hiện sự tiến bộ trong một thời gian theo thời gian với hình ảnh của thiết kế tại các giai đoạn phát triển khác nhau. [DEATER] cung cấp đầy đủ các hướng dẫn cũng như sơ đồ cùng với mã được đăng trên GitHub.

Nếu bạn có một điểm mềm cho Arduino, bạn có thể muốn kiểm tra phiên bản 8 bit của trình phát chip và nếu bạn đang thèm một số thông tin ngoại vi phần cứng cũ, hãy kiểm tra sự tò mò của máy tính từ thời kỳ rèm sắt.

Leave a Reply

Your email address will not be published. Required fields are marked *